Press
BEST BUDDIES PHILIPPINES
July 29, 2023
BEST BUDDIES PHILIPPINES
Having intellectual and developmental disabilities may leave a person feeling depressed, alienated from society with no friends. Best Buddies Philippines aims to help solve this issue. Follow the link and see for yourself https://www.bestbuddiesphilippines.com/